How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Cambridge?
| Bedroom | Average Price | Cheapest Price | Highest Price |
|---|---|---|---|
| Cambridge Studio Apartments | $2,684 | $1,400 | $8,051 |
| Cambridge 1 Bedroom Apartments | $3,253 | $800 | $10,000+ |
| Cambridge 2 Bedroom Apartments | $4,029 | $850 | $10,000+ |
| Cambridge 3 Bedroom Apartments | $4,301 | $850 | $10,000+ |
| Cambridge 4 Bedroom Apartments | $4,885 | $800 | $10,000+ |
| Cambridge 5 Bedroom Apartments | $5,909 | $1,250 | $10,000+ |
| Cambridge 6 Bedroom Apartments | $7,914 | $900 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about Short-term Cambridge Apartments
What is the Cheapest Short-term apartment in Cambridge?
Currently the most affordable Short-term Apartment in Cambridge is at 18 Benedict St listed at $1,250.
How much is the average rent for a Short-term Cambridge Apartment?
The average rent for a Short-term Apartment in Cambridge is $5,659.
What is the largest Short-term Cambridge Apartment for rent?
Today's Short-term apartment with the most square footage in Cambridge is a 9,999 square feet unit starting from $2,500 at Liberty Tree Lofts by FiDi.
What is the average size for Cambridge Short-term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Short-term rental in Cambridge is currently at 658 sq ft.
